Why should you Learn a Programming Language and Start Coding?

 

Why should I learn to Code?

Steve Jobs once said “Everybody in this country should learn how to program a computer… because it teaches you how to think” Let me quickly run you through the two (2) reasons why I strongly recommend learning how to code.

  1. Learning how to program or code teaches people how to think and how to problem-solve. These two skills are so important in every aspect of life. Unfortunately, I see especially today’s youth are just being lost and unable to solve navigate life when faced with certain bumps. Being a programmer offers you the ability to be problem-solving and critical thinking. While programming, you will encounter tons of problems, and you and to solve them before jumping to the next phase. This is one reason everyone should learn programming.
  2. The second reason is that there is a huge opportunity especially right now to make money from programming. The demand for programmers is so high in today’s world. People are looking to automate repeated tasks, create solutions, and what have you. The only set of persons with the skill set to offer the service required in today’s technological world are programmers. As a programmer, you can decide to work for a tech company or create products as an entrepreneur. Either way, you are set to add value and make returns.
